Enjoy easy wireless printing from any room – plus scanning and copying too – with this simple and affordable HP Deskjet all-in-one.1 Save space with a compact design that fits anywhere and get started in no time with quick and easy setup.1 An app or driver may be required to use HP wireless direct. For more information, see www.hp.com/go/wirelessprinting. Wireless performance is dependent on physical environment and distance from access point. Wireless operations are compatible with 2.4 GHz routers only.

The HP Deskjet 2540 is a small, easy-to-use multifunction that would work just fine for basic print jobs from non-demanding users. It prints slowly, but the picture quality is satisfactory for both photographs and text. Basically, a three-star printer...
Good Small, Responsive, ePrint (for printing wirelessly from smartphones and tablets), Userfriendly...
Bad Slow print speed, Noisy, No duplex, No touchscreen, Holds max. 60 sheets...
